1. Affiliate Marketing

One of the most popular methods to monetize blog content is through affiliate marketing. This strategy involves promoting products or services related to your blog’s niche and earning a commission for each sale made through your referral link.

How to Get Started with Affiliate Marketing

  1. Identify relevant affiliate programs that align with your niche.
  2. Sign up for affiliate networks (e.g., Amazon Associates, ShareASale).
  3. Create engaging and authentic content that incorporates affiliate links.
  4. Track your performance and adjust your strategies accordingly.

2. Sponsored Content

Sponsored posts are another effective monetization strategy where brands pay you to create content that features their products or services. This method can be highly profitable, especially if you have a loyal readership.

Best Practices for Sponsored Content

  • Disclose sponsored content clearly to maintain transparency with your audience.
  • Only work with brands that align with your values and resonate with your audience.
  • Create high-quality content that seamlessly integrates the sponsorship.

3. Selling Digital Products

Transforming your expertise into digital products such as eBooks, courses, or printables can be an excellent way to monetize your blog. This not only provides a revenue stream but also adds value to your audience.

Types of Digital Products to Consider

Product TypeDescription
eBooksComprehensive guides on topics of interest.
Online CoursesInteractive learning experiences on specialized subjects.
PrintablesDownloadable worksheets, planners, or templates.

4. Membership and Subscription Models

Consider implementing a membership or subscription model where readers pay a fee for exclusive content, resources, or a community experience. This can create a steady income stream while fostering a deeper connection with your audience.

Building a Membership Site

  1. Select a platform that supports subscription services (e.g., Patreon, Memberful).
  2. Create exclusive content that justifies the subscription fee.
  3. Engage with your members regularly to retain subscribers.

6. Display Advertising

Another straightforward method to monetize your blog is through display advertising. Platforms like Google AdSense allow you to earn revenue by displaying ads on your site.

Optimizing Display Ads

  1. Choose ad placements carefully to maximize visibility without disrupting user experience.
  2. Monitor ad performance and make adjustments as needed.
  3. Consider using ad networks that cater to your niche for better-targeted ads.

10. Creating an Email Newsletter

Building an email list allows you to connect directly with your audience and promote products, services, and content effectively. An email newsletter can also be monetized through sponsored content and affiliate links.

Strategies for Email Monetization

  1. Offer exclusive content to your subscribers to encourage sign-ups.
  2. Include affiliate links and promote products within your newsletters.
  3. Consider featuring sponsored content in your email blasts.

How does affiliate marketing work for bloggers?

Affiliate marketing allows bloggers to earn commissions by promoting products or services and including affiliate links in their content. When readers make a purchase through these links, the blogger receives a percentage of the sale.

What is the role of sponsored posts in blog monetization?

Sponsored posts involve partnering with brands to create content that promotes their products or services. Bloggers are typically paid for writing and publishing these posts on their site.
